How to Make a Game: A Comprehensive Guide for Beginners

Creating your own game can be an incredibly rewarding experience. Whether you’re a seasoned programmer or a complete novice, this comprehensive guide will provide you with the essential steps and resources you need to get started. From brainstorming ideas to publishing your finished product, we’ll cover everything you need to know to make your game a reality.

Step 1: Brainstorm Ideas

The first step in making a game is to come up with a great idea. What kind of game do you want to make? Action, adventure, puzzle, strategy? Once you have a general idea, start brainstorming specific concepts. Consider the following:

  • What is the main goal of the game?
  • What are the core mechanics?
  • What is the setting?
  • What are the characters like?

It’s also helpful to research existing games to get inspiration and learn from their successes.

Step 2: Design Your Game

Once you have a solid idea, it’s time to start designing your game. This involves creating the rules, levels, and characters. Consider the following:

  • Rules: What are the rules of the game? How do players win?
  • Levels: How many levels will the game have? What will each level look like?
  • Characters: What are the different characters in the game? What are their abilities?

Step 3: Create Game Assets

The next step is to create the game assets. These include the graphics, sound effects, and music. If you don’t have any artistic or musical skills, there are plenty of resources available online where you can find free or affordable assets.

Step 4: Develop Your Game

Now it’s time to start developing your game. This involves programming the game engine, creating the levels, and adding the assets. If you’re not a programmer, there are many game development tools available that can make the process easier.

Step 5: Test Your Game

Once your game is developed, it’s important to test it thoroughly. This will help you identify any bugs or glitches. Play the game yourself and ask friends or family to try it out as well.

Step 6: Publish Your Game

Once your game is finished, it’s time to publish it. There are a number of ways to do this, including:

  • Self-publishing: You can publish your game yourself through platforms like Steam or itch.io.
  • Partnering with a publisher: You can partner with a publisher to help you market and distribute your game.
  • Submitting your game to game competitions: There are a number of game competitions that can help you get your game noticed.

2. What are the different types of game engines?

There are many different types of game engines, each with its own strengths and weaknesses. Some of the most popular game engines include:

  • Unity: A versatile game engine that is suitable for a wide range of game genres.
  • Unreal Engine: A powerful game engine that is often used for high-end games.
  • Godot: A free and open-source game engine that is suitable for a variety of game genres.

3. What are the different ways to monetize a game?

There are a number of different ways to monetize a game, including:

  • Selling the game outright: This is the most traditional way to monetize a game. You can sell the game through platforms like Steam or itch.io.
  • In-app purchases: You can offer in-app purchases to allow players to purchase additional content or features.
  • Advertising: You can display ads in your game to generate revenue.
  • Subscription fees: You can charge players a monthly or annual fee to access your game.
